At a glance

What Abroma augusta is

Abroma augusta is a medicinal bush originating from the tropics of India. It grows with a distinct, upright habit that makes it a notable presence in a garden.

Living with this plant requires attention to its preference for high humidity and consistent moisture. You will find it thrives best when placed in a spot that receives full sun.

Timeline

People and Abroma augusta

How our relationship with this plant has changed over time.

  1. Ancient history

    Traditional use

    People in its native tropical regions have long valued the plant for its medicinal properties. It was gathered and prepared for local wellness practices.

  2. 18th century

    Botanical documentation

    Botanists began documenting the plant in global registers as interest in exotic flora increased. It transitioned from a regional plant into broader horticultural awareness.

  3. Present day

    Modern cultivation

    You now find this plant managed in private collections by those interested in medicinal varieties. Success usually comes from starting the plant from seed.
